AT NICHOLLS
2021-22: Was a primary starter for the Colonels, logging 24 starts in 30 games played... averaged 29.6 minutes... was fourth on the team in scoring with 9.0 points per game (269)... scored in double figures in 12 games, highlighted by a career-high 25 points at New Orleans (1/15)... also had 20-point games in January against Texas A&M-Corpus Christi and Northwestern State... shot .407 from the field (96-236) and .321 from 3-point range (35-109)... drained a high of five 3-pointers on eight attempts in Tip-Off event matchup against AMCC... finished .712 from the free throw line (42-59)... was third on the team in rebounding, averaging 5.4 per game (46o/115d/161)... logged a career-high 11 boards in the opening victory at Northern Iowa... had a double-double with 12 points, 10 rebounds against Mississippi Valley (12/9)... was third on the team with 2.3 assists per outing (70)... averaged 1.6 steals (47) and blocked 12 shots.
2020-21: Earned valuable minutes throughout the year as one of the Red &Â Gray's primary guys off the bench, racking up 22 overall appearances along with two starts ... averaged 13.8 minutes per game ... compiled a solid 3.5 points and 3.2 rebounds per game, shooting a brilliant 33.3 percent from beyond the arc ... impressed with a key 17 points -- his only double-digit showing of the year -- during a home victory over New Orleans (1/23), knocking down a perfect 3-for-3 from long range while going 7-of-9 for the night ... secured a career-best 10 boards less than a month earlier against Lamar (1/6), coming up just short of his first-ever double-double behind a nine-point performance.
HIGH SCHOOL/PREP
Attended Lake Creek High School in Montgomery, Texas ... competed four seasons for his father on the varsity men's basketball squad ... accumulated a career 2,107 points with a 25.4 scoring average ... scored District MVP, first-team All-District, first-team All-Montgomery County and All-Region honors as both a junior and senior as well as a second-team All-District nod as a sophomore ... also named All-State as a senior.

PERSONAL
Born on April, 16 2002 in Houston, Texas ... son of Shannon and Terisa Spencer ... has four siblings -- Reece, Trace, Chaney and Ansley ... his uncle, Mickey, was drafted professionally in baseball, basketball and football and earned a Super Bowl victory as a member of the 1969 Kansas City Chiefs ... education major.
